[QUOTE="AC016, post: 155535, member: 9619"] [b]Re: New user, very confused and need advice![/b] There are a few ways you can skin this cat. First, you can try to get closer to your subject. Second, you can crop afterwards, not a sin. YOu have a great sensor in your camera and your IQ will not go down if you crop a bit. Third, you may hav to invest in another lens to get you closer. I do have the same lens as you, but not the exact same camera. I have a 7100. It has a nice little built in crop feature when shooting photos. Have fun! [/QUOTE]
